The Intercultural Development Inventory® (“IDI”) assesses intercultural competence—the capability to shift cultural perspective and appropriately adapt behavior to cultural differences and commonalities.
​
The IDI® process involves completing the inventory and coaching with one of the Diversity Council's Qualified Administrators. Individuals receive a profile generated from their personal responses.
​
The IDI® process also produces group, subgroup, and organizational intercultural competence reports.  These reports help identify cross-cultural goals and challenges that translate into specific inclusion strategies.
By participating in the IDI® process, you will:
-
Gain insights into intercultural challenges and identify intercultural development goals that are unique to your needs
-
Gain an understanding of how your workgroup and community environments are impacted by intercultural competence
-
Engage in targeted efforts to increase intercultural competence and allow bridging to diverse individuals and communities
​
IDI® has been rigorously tested and found to possess high cross-cultural validity and reliability. Diversity Council has used IDI® in its client work for more than 10 years.
